It's a pump gas turbo kit. Don't know HP numbers. But it will be dealer installed for around $5500. Comes with a new ecm. You will be able to install it,then take it off if you want, when you sell your sled. I believe they already have around 15 kits out there all tested by the race department. Hope this helps.
the aero kits being tested by the race department are far from ready for everyday people at this point... early decemeber aero was out in mt testing them.. working hard to get em right, again, this is all the guys at dobeck, and all the guys at aero workign to get em working right and still having issues.. good luck getting your hands on one and having it work spot on right now. needs a lot more time and a lot more miles..

im betting nothing exciting is gonna happen in the turbo world from the factory, it took yami how long to offer em on the 4 bangers.. and they have been bullet proof since the day they came out in 03... even with turbos.. what makes you think factory turbo 2 stroke with something thats already on the edge of blowing up all the time?? dont get me wrong, turbo 2 strokes are a blast, but until they can get them 100% standalone where you cant touch the mapping, then there not coming out.

I would love to be proved wrong.. but with the amount doo already shells out on warranty for NA sleds, what makes you think they want to play with turbos... and like some have said, when you nuke a piston, grab a new injector as well.. and hope thats all it took with it.$$$$$$$$$$$$$$$$$
